Description
Delightfully buttery and savory Croissant Breakfast Sandwiches featuring scrambled eggs, melty cheese, ham, and crispy bacon, all enhanced with a sweet and tangy Dijon honey spread. Perfectly toasted for a crispy finish, these sandwiches make a satisfying breakfast or brunch treat.
Ingredients

For the Spread:
- 2 tablespoons Dijon mustard
- 2 tablespoons salted butter
- 2 tablespoons honey
For the Sandwiches:
- 4 large croissants
- 8 slices of cheese (Gouda, baby Swiss, cheddar, or your favorite)
- ½ pound deli-sliced ham
- 8 slices cooked bacon
For the Eggs:
- 5 large eggs
- Splash of milk
- Salt and pepper (to taste)
- 1 tablespoon butter
- Fresh chives (optional, for garnish)
Instructions
- Make the Dijon Honey Spread: In a small bowl, whisk together the Dijon mustard, salted butter, and honey until smooth. Set aside.
- Prepare the Eggs: In a bowl, whisk together the 5 eggs, a splash of milk, salt, and pepper.
- Cook the Eggs: Heat 1 tablespoon of butter in a non-stick skillet over medium heat. Once melted, pour in the egg mixture. Scramble gently with a spatula until just set. Remove from heat and set aside.
- Slice Croissants: Slice the croissants in half horizontally, but not all the way through, creating a hinge for easy assembly.
- Spread the Dijon Honey: Spread a generous amount of the prepared Dijon honey spread onto the inside of each croissant half.
- Add Cheese: Place 2 slices of your chosen cheese on the bottom half of each croissant.
- Layer Ham and Bacon: Add a few slices of deli-sliced ham and 2 slices of cooked bacon on top of the cheese.
- Add Scrambled Eggs: Spoon a portion of the scrambled eggs over the ham and bacon layer.
- Close the Sandwiches: Close the croissants, pressing gently to hold the fillings inside.
- Toast the Sandwiches (Optional): For a crispy finish, melt 1 tablespoon of butter in a skillet over medium heat. Place each assembled sandwich in the skillet and cook for 2-3 minutes per side until the croissant is golden brown and the cheese has melted.
- Garnish and Serve: Garnish sandwiches with fresh chives if desired and serve hot for the best flavor.
Notes
- You can substitute the ham and bacon with turkey or chicken for a different protein option.
- Use any type of cheese that melts well, such as mozzarella or fontina, for variation.
- If you prefer, toast the croissants before assembling for extra crunch.
- These sandwiches can be made ahead and reheated in a skillet or oven for quick breakfast on busy mornings.
- Adjust the seasoning in the scrambled eggs to your taste for salt and pepper.
